Dorn, Kim, and Luster brought other news from the Dream Realm, too. All of it was fragmented and chaotic, since the First Army itself did not seem to have a strong hold on what was happening throughout the Antarctic Center.

With all modern forms of communication down, whatever information trickled in and was disseminated through the Dream Realm was doomed to be incomplete, and often became obsolete on arrival. The lack of reliable intelligence was the worst fear of all armies.

The strange blizzard raging across the Antarctic Center was the cause of the collapse of the interaction network. It was attributed to one of the Titans that had emerged around a month ago, designated as the Winter Beast. The Titan's current location was unknown, but its impact could be felt throughout the region.

The field army tasked with evacuating the Antarctic Center was in a rough spot. The southern reach of the landmass - where Sunny and his cohort were currently stuck - was lost and all but abandoned. People were scrambling to preserve the remaining six siege capitals, not knowing when and where the Titans would strike next.

Even worse, the Titans were merely the harbingers of a new phase of the Chain of Nightmares. The frequency and potency of the opening Gates seemed to have increased drastically, and countless Nightmare Creatures were pouring into the waking world every day.

...In other words, humans in the Antarctic Center were in trouble, and Sunny was in the biggest trouble of all.

'Wonderful.'

His soldiers had not only received information, but also reported the cohort's current status and location. The information was going to take some time reaching Master Jet, and then more time would pass to get her response back to Sunny. For now, he had nothing to do.

Sunny contemplated for a few minutes whether he should start moving north immediately, or remain in place for a few days to give his soldiers time to recuperate and learn more about what was happening in the region. In the end, he decided to postpone the decision for when the second shift of sleepers returned from the Dream Realm.
